Abstract
A tunable bandpass filter with a wide tuning range is presented in this letter. The proposed filter is composed of two modified parallel-coupled lines and one varactor-loaded stub. Particularly, the modified parallel-coupled line is realized by a varactor connected to one end of the coupled line with asymmetric feeding and an open stub added to the coupled line´s other end. Moreover, the varactor-loaded stub is introduced to control the transmission zero around the lower/higher passband skirt. The measured results show that a broad tuning range of 41.7%, from 0.95 to 1.45 GHz, was achieved. Within the tuning range, the insertion loss is from 2.4 to 2.9 dB and the return loss is greater than 15 dB.
